I am a physicist at the National Institute of Standards and Technology and an Adjunct Assistant Professor in the Department of Physics and the Institute for Advanced Computer Studies. I am interested in the broad area of quantum science, technology, engineering, and mathematics, with topics ranging from superconducting circuits to molecular physics. I am the zookeeper of the error-correction zoo, an online repository of classical and quantum error-correcting codes. I received my Ph.D. from Yale in 2017 and was a postdoc at Caltech prior to joining QuICS.
